9G舵机的控制脚接在microbit的PIN1上,分别按下A键和B键控制舵机正转和反转
程序通过set_analog_period()函数设置设置周期
使用write_analog来设置脉宽控制舵机角度
程序如下:
from microbit import *
def servo(pin,angle): # pin:analog angle:0~180
analog_output = 0
pulse_width = 0
angle_servo = 0
angle_servo = angle
pulse_width

本文介绍了如何使用Microbit的PIN1口通过A键和B键控制9G舵机正转和反转。程序通过set_analog_period()设置周期,并用write_analog设置脉宽来调整舵机角度。当按下A键时,舵机转动160度,B键则使舵机转动10度。
最低0.47元/天 解锁文章
1275

被折叠的 条评论
为什么被折叠?



